Cisticola hunteri

Other Names

    French Cisticole de Hunter   German Gebirgscistensänger         Italian Cisticola di Hunter

World: Kenya and northern Tanzania.

Kenya: Highlands of western and central Kenya.

Mostly found above 2400m in a variety of habitats including overgrown gardens, shrubbery, bamboo and giant heath where it's quite common. Described as "shy except when courting", they must have been courting in August since they were definitely common and not particularly shy around the met. station on Mt. Kenya, standing on the tops of bushes and singing away. (Alternatively they were just feeling sorry for a couple of soggy looking birders standing around in the rain and decided to be cooperative.) Outside the courting season they're likely to be heard and not seen calling from cover.
